
Identity and the Eternal Reality
Every human heart eventually asks the foundational questions of existence: Who am I? Why am I here? What is the meaning of life?
The world tries to answer these questions through the lens of career success, social status, physical appearance, and worldly accumulation. But the absolute Truth reveals a completely different reality. We were created for eternity, and our true identity is found only in our creator.
We live and breathe on this physical earth, and our daily environment feels very real. However, the physical world is actually less real, temporary, and secondary compared to the unseen realm of the spirit.
Everything physical is fading away, but the spiritual realm is eternal. We are not just biological accidents; we are eternal spiritual beings temporarily passing through a physical realm.
Why are we here? We are here to learn how to enter into a living, personal relationship with Jesus Christ, and to teach each other about Him through the absolute Truth of the Word and our personal testimonies.
This earthly life is our training ground and preparation. We are being refined so that our spirits are equipped to exist and reign with Him in heaven forever.
We were never originally meant to die. Humanity was designed for unbroken fellowship with God. But when sin entered the world through the deception in the Garden of Eden, death and decay gripped creation.
In His holiness, God gave the Law in the Old Testament to show us His perfect standard — proving that we could never reach it on our own. Then, in the fullness of time, He gave us Jesus. Christ stepped into history to cancel our debt in full.
Because of His finished work on the cross, our old nature is crucified with Him. When we are born again, our new spirit is anchored in Christ.
Our current physical bodies are just temporary, fragile tents. An immortal, new, and completely perfect body is awaiting us in heaven, free from sickness, pain, and the curse of sin. Your true identity is secure in the hands of the Maker of the universe.
